Because the schedule is set by the ship, we had Mass at 8:30am this morning. I used the readings of the Chrism Mass and preached on the Eucharist and the Priesthood. There were almost 50 people there, so I consecrated over 100 Hosts; so that I’d have an equal number for the service on Good Friday. I have the Blessed Sacrament in the safe in my room (but do not have a candle burning – not allowed)
I had explained to the staff that we don’t have Mass on Good Friday and that the service that I knew had to be at 8:30 would be “A Good Friday Service”. So the program comes out and it say, “Good Friday Mass”. The people will understand.
Also because it is a long standing custom of mine to visit 7 churches on Holy Thursday; this afternoon, I went on line and make a “virtual” visit to:
St. Matthew’s Cathedral, where I was ordained
St. Anthony’s, where I was baptized
St. Martin’s, where I went to k thru 3rd grade
Immaculate Conception, where my parents were married
St. Camillus, my first parish
St. Michael’s in Ridge, my second and last pastorate
Shrine of the Most Blessed Sacrament, where I live now
I went to each of their web sites and looked at scenes inside the church and I prayed in each of them for all my family and friends. It took 57 minutes (still less than my usual time to drive) but it was worth it.
So know that all of you and your intentions were lifted up while I was on pilgrimage
